Find the threshold frequency … WebThe steps to find the mean of the distribution of frequency is as follows: 1. The first thing is to find the midpoint of each interval 2. Find the product of the frequency of each interval and its midpoint 3. Add the frequencies (f) 4. Find the sum of fx, i.e., the values obtained in Step 2 5. Divide the sum of fx by the sum of f 6. desc and stop communication models

Now the wave equation can be used to determine the frequency of the second harmonic (denoted … WebExplanation: Frequency is the number of occurrences of a repeating event per unit of time. It is also referred to as temporal frequency, which emphasizes the contrast to spatial frequency and angular frequency. The period is the duration of time of one cycle in a repeating event, so the period is the reciprocal of the frequency. WebJun 6, 2024 · The formula for calculating the frequency of a radio wave: Frequency = f = c/λ; where λ is the wavelength in metres and c = 299792458 m/s.
